Homozygous and hemizygous adults have a gap in the fifth longitudinal wing vein.
Efr1/Efr3 adults show a gap in the fifth longitudinal wing vein and in the posterior crossvein.
Efr3 is rescued by Efr+tIa
The gap in the fifth longitudinal wing vein that is seen in Efr3 homozygotes is completely rescued by Efr+tIa.
